dc.description.abstractIt was matter of little time before mathematicians started to use power series expansions to find solutions of differential equations. The series solution method is mainly used to find power series solutions of differential equations whose solutions can not be written in terms of familiar functions such as polynomials, exponential or trigonometry ric functions. The methods like frobenius and power series in this section are useful in solving, or at least getting an approximation of the solution, differential equations with coefficients that are not constant around ordinary and singular pointen_US
